Lincoln School, Costa Rica

Curriculum: Lincoln School offers a typical U.S. college-preparatory program. It awards US High School Diploma, the Costa Rica Bachillerato Diploma and the International Baccalaureate Diploma. Instruction is in English with Spanish taught as a first or second language. Programs are available for students with certain special needs.

Extra-Curricular Activities: soccer, basketball, volleyball, drama, beginning/intermediate/advanced band, (Junior) National Honor Society, student exchange programs in the US and France, Math Olympics, and others.

Facilities: The 9-acre school campus includes 76 classrooms; several science laboratories; music, drama, and art rooms; a gymnasium; an infirmary; a cafeteria; elementary and secondary extensive technology support with 260 Dell computers in four labs; 35,000 volume library; playing fields; an administration building; a preschool building; a playground finished in 2001; Band and Chorus Room finished in 2001, and a new theatre, amphitheater, and three art studios completed in 1998.
